MULE TRAIN, 1869 (really early for a Montana photo). Fort Benton was the world’s innermost port. In 1869, 42 boats docked, sometimes carrying 600,000+ pounds of cargo.

Margaret Hamilton, the lead software engineer for NASA Apollo program, played a crucial role in developing the software that enabled the Moon landing in 1969. Alongside her team, she manually wrote much of the code that controlled the lunar module

The Old Cincinnati Library before being demolished, 1874-1955. Built in 1874, it featured five levels of cast iron shelving, a fabulous foyer, checkerboard marble floors, and an atrium lit by a skylight ceiling.

One of a few duplex double decker buses in the American Greyhound fleet during early 1930s. These buses would have been assigned to the overnight 450-mile San Francisco - Los Angeles service. Driver upstairs, left side

Newport Arch, located in England, holds the remarkable distinction of being Britain’s oldest Roman arch still in use for vehicular traffic. Dating back to the 3rd century

The oldest known cello in the world is "The King", made by Italian instrument maker Andrea Amati around mid-16th Century AD, in Cremona, Italy. It is so-called because it was part of set of 38 stringed instruments made for court of King Charles IX of France -
